在网站建设过程中,数据库的安全性与稳定性直接决定了运营的可持续性。尤其对于采用帝国CMS搭建的站点,插件功能的丰富性往往伴随着潜在的兼容性风险。插件冲突轻则导致功能异常,重则引发数据丢失或损坏。建立系统化的数据库备份机制,成为规避风险的核心手段。
备份前的必要准备
插件安装前的数据库状态评估是备份工作的起点。通过帝国CMS后台的「系统维护」-「数据库检查」功能(路径参考),可快速识别现有数据表的完整性。例如某电商站点在安装支付插件前,通过该功能发现用户积分表存在索引错误,及时修复后避免了备份数据包含隐患的情况。
冗余数据处理直接影响备份效率与恢复成功率。建议执行「系统」-「执行SQL语句」中的优化命令(如OPTIMIZE TABLE),特别是针对频繁更新的评论表、日志表等动态数据(操作原理)。某地方门户站点的实践表明,优化后备份文件体积缩减37%,且恢复时错误率下降62%。
科学选择备份策略
帝国CMS内置的备份工具支持完整备份与增量备份两种模式。完整备份虽占用空间较大,但在插件冲突场景下恢复成功率高达98%(数据来源)。某教育机构在安装在线考试插件时,采用增量备份导致用户答题记录部分丢失,后改用完整备份方案彻底解决问题。
对于大型站点(数据量超过5GB),推荐结合第三方工具如帝国备份王(参考)。其分卷备份功能可将数据切割为多个200MB文件,避免单个文件过大导致的传输中断。某新闻门户使用该方案后,10GB数据库的备份时间从47分钟缩短至19分钟,且支持断点续传。
冲突场景备份技巧
插件安装过程中的实时监控备份至关重要。建议在后台「备份数据库」时勾选「生成备份日志」(功能说明),通过分析日志可精准定位冲突发生节点。某医疗信息平台通过日志发现,SEO插件在修改文章表时触发外键约束,及时终止安装并回滚数据。
针对高危插件(如涉及支付或用户系统的组件),推荐建立独立备份存储区。通过修改/e/config/config.php中的备份路径参数(配置方法),将核心用户表与插件相关表分开存储。某金融站点采用此方案后,在反欺诈插件冲突事件中,仅用8分钟就恢复了核心用户数据。
备份验证与管理机制
备份文件的有效性验证常被忽视却至关重要。通过帝国CMS的「修复数据库」功能(操作指南),可快速检测备份文件完整性。某企业官网曾因未验证备份,在恢复时发现用户组权限表缺失,导致三天业务停滞。

备份文件的权限管理需遵循最小化原则。建议将备份目录权限设置为750(配置方法),避免未授权访问。同时建立定期清理机制,通过「系统」-「计划任务」设置自动删除30天前的历史备份(实现方法),某社区论坛通过该方案节省了68%的存储空间。
通过上述多维度的备份体系构建,网站运营者可在享受插件扩展性的将数据风险控制在最低水平。值得注意的是,备份机制需要与监控系统联动,例如通过Zabbix等工具实时监测数据库状态变化(参考),形成完整的数据安全闭环。
插件下载说明
未提供下载提取码的插件,都是站长辛苦开发,需收取费用!想免费获取辛苦开发插件的请绕道!
织梦二次开发QQ群
本站客服QQ号:3149518909(点击左边QQ号交流),群号(383578617)
如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» 建站时如何备份帝国CMS数据库以防插件冲突































